Median rent is 38% lower in Laredo ($1,030/mo vs $1,655/mo). Buying is cheaper in Laredo, where the median home runs $193,500 versus $581,500. Households earn more in Portland ($90,919 vs $63,915 a year).

Renters will find significantly cheaper housing in Laredo — median rent of $1,030/mo versus $1,655/mo in Portland, a 38% difference. Home buyers face a steeper market in Portland: the median home is $581,500 versus $193,500 in Laredo — 67% more expensive.

Portland has cleaner air on average: 26.0 AQI (Good) compared to 71.0 AQI (Moderate) in the other city. Lower AQI means cleaner, healthier air.
